Impact of Sunshine Strength



Sometimes, the intensity of sunlight can significantly affect the effectiveness of solar panels. When the sunshine is solid and straight, your solar panels produce even more electrical energy. Nevertheless, during over cast days or when the sun is at a reduced angle, the panels get much less sunshine, decreasing their efficiency. To make installation solar power of the power output of your photovoltaic panels, it's critical to install them in areas with ample sunshine exposure throughout the day. Consider factors like shielding from neighboring trees or structures that might block sunshine and reduce the panels' efficiency.

To maximize the effectiveness of your photovoltaic panels, routinely tidy them to eliminate any kind of dirt, dust, or particles that may be obstructing sunshine absorption. Furthermore, make certain that your panels are tilted correctly to receive the most direct sunlight possible.

Influence of Temperature Adjustments



When temperature adjustments occur, they can have a substantial influence on the effectiveness of solar panels. Solar panels operate best in cooler temperature levels, making them a lot more effective on light days contrasted to exceptionally hot ones. As the temperature increases, solar panels can experience a decrease in effectiveness due to a phenomenon known as the temperature level coefficient. This effect triggers a reduction in voltage outcome, eventually affecting the general power manufacturing of the panels.

On the other hand, when temperatures drop as well reduced, photovoltaic panels can additionally be affected. Extremely cool temperature levels can result in a reduction in conductivity within the panels, making them much less reliable in generating power. This is why it's crucial to consider the temperature level conditions when mounting photovoltaic panels to optimize their performance.

Role of Cloud Cover and Rain



Cloud cover and rainfall can considerably impact the effectiveness of solar panels. When clouds block the sunlight, the quantity of sunshine reaching your photovoltaic panels is minimized, bring about a decline in energy manufacturing. Rainfall can additionally impact solar panel performance by blocking sunshine and producing a layer of dirt or gunk on the panels, better lowering their capacity to create electricity. Even light rain can scatter sunshine, creating it to be less concentrated on the panels.



During cloudy days with heavy cloud cover, photovoltaic panels might experience a considerable drop in power result. Nonetheless, it's worth keeping in mind that some modern-day solar panel modern technologies can still generate power even when the sky is gloomy. In addition, rainfall can have a cleaning impact on photovoltaic panels, removing dirt and dirt that may have built up over time.

To make the most of the effectiveness of your photovoltaic panels, it's necessary to take into consideration the influence of cloud cover and rains on power manufacturing and guarantee that your panels are appropriately kept to endure varying weather conditions.
